Electro-optic properties of hybrid solgel doped with a nonlinear chromophore with large hyperpolarizability

Not Accessible

Your library or personal account may give you access

Abstract

We report the electro-optic properties of hybrid silica solgel doped with a nonlinear chromophore with large hyperpolarizability. Electro-optic coefficients of higher than 30 pm/V have been obtained. Moreover, the electro-optic coefficients have good temporal stability and show promise for the development of high-speed electro-optic devices.
